云平台作为现代企业信息化建设的重要基础设施,其架构的升级直接关系到企业的运营效率和信息安全。本文将深入探讨云平台架构升级的秘诀,帮助您轻松提升性能和安全性。
性能优化:云平台架构升级的关键
1. 资源池化与弹性伸缩
资源池化:通过虚拟化技术,将物理服务器资源整合成一个统一的资源池,实现资源的灵活分配和高效利用。
弹性伸缩:根据业务需求自动调整资源分配,确保在高负载情况下仍能保持高性能。
代码示例:
# 使用Python编写一个简单的弹性伸缩脚本
def scale_up(instance_count):
# 代码实现向上伸缩
print(f"增加实例:{instance_count}")
def scale_down(instance_count):
# 代码实现向下伸缩
print(f"减少实例:{instance_count}")
# 调用函数进行伸缩
scale_up(5)
scale_down(3)
2. 高性能存储解决方案
分布式存储:通过分布式存储系统,提高数据读写速度和可靠性。
缓存技术:利用缓存技术,减少对数据库的访问,提高应用性能。
3. 网络优化
负载均衡:通过负载均衡技术,将请求分配到不同的服务器,提高系统并发处理能力。
CDN加速:利用CDN技术,加速内容分发,提高用户体验。
安全性提升:云平台架构升级的保障
1. 身份认证与访问控制
多因素认证:结合多种认证方式,提高用户身份的安全性。
访问控制:根据用户角色和权限,限制对资源的访问。
2. 数据加密与安全传输
数据加密:对敏感数据进行加密存储和传输,防止数据泄露。
安全传输协议:使用HTTPS等安全传输协议,确保数据传输安全。
3. 安全审计与监控
安全审计:记录用户操作日志,追踪安全事件。
安全监控:实时监控系统安全状态,及时发现并处理安全威胁。
实战案例分析
以某知名电商企业为例,该企业在云平台架构升级过程中,通过资源池化、弹性伸缩、分布式存储等技术,实现了性能的大幅提升。同时,通过多因素认证、数据加密、安全审计等措施,保障了企业信息系统的安全性。
总结
云平台架构升级是提升企业信息化水平的重要途径。通过优化性能和加强安全性,企业可以更好地应对市场竞争,实现可持续发展。希望本文能为您的云平台架构升级提供有益的参考。
